I need some ideas! I have a little guy I'm seeing in EI who has absolutely NO attention span. He has a big delay in receptive language. He imitates everything, but understands nothing. He doesn't respond to questions, identify objects, etc. He doesn't understand what "NO" means. He is constantly bouncing off the walls and it is very difficult to get him to complete any therapy activity. He is waiting to receive an OT eval, but for now, I'm all he has! His parents put him in time out when he hits or doesn't listen, but he really doesn't understand what he has done wrong. They have him sit in his high chair at the table so he can't get up. I'm trying to think of some other system they could set up that gives him an idea that certain behaviors are bad and if he does them he will go to time out. Does that make sense? A visual cue or something. I just don't really know what to do. Any suggestions?
